We stopped checking disabled breakpoints because we weren't allowing breakpoints on NULL addresses. And gdb tends to set NULL addresses on inactive breakpoints.
But refusing NULL addresses was actually a regression that has been fixed now. There is no reason anymore to not validate inactive breakpoint settings.
